US military try to ban pictures of dead in Afghanistan
October 16, 2009 by Infowars Ireland
US military commanders are worried about the affects of showing pictures of dead soldiers and they want them banned in order to control the message coming from war zone, claims Michael Macleod-Ball from ACLU.
